Centrally-managed high performance network delivers home-from-home experience for Oxford students

The Joint Information Communication Technology Service (JICTS) at the University of Oxford was tasked with unifying IT for Pembroke, Christ Church, St Peter’s Colleges and Campion Hall, where independent, historic buildings and disparate networks created higher costs, inconsistent performance and limited visibility. JICTS needed a centrally managed, secure, future‑proof network that delivered a “home‑from‑home” experience for students, staff and visitors while supporting many devices and large events across four sites.

JICTS implemented a unified Aruba solution—Wi‑Fi 6 AP‑515s, mobility controllers, core and access switches, ClearPass for guest and NAC, AirWave management, UXI sensors and dark fibre linking sites—to centralize management, monitoring and security. The deployment simplified access, delivered consistent high performance and resilience (critical during pandemic demand), improved troubleshooting and visibility, and provided scalable, secure connectivity that enhances student experience and supports conferences and future growth.
